Investing in your Children​​​

Camp is a great opportunity for children to make new friends, try fun engaging activities they have never tried before and have happy memories to look back on.

Building Confidence

For many it is their first time away from home, so our dorm leaders go the extra mile to make each camper feel safe and looked after. Team building activities help children to develop confidence and work alongside each other.

Share it with Friends

Each dorm is made up of eight campers and two leaders, so your child can come with their friends.  They have activities with their dorm as well as mixed activities with children from across Shetland.  The camp is free of charge to all children and is run by Christians from across Shetland who have been running SCYC for over twenty five years.  

 

Time for Fun

Activities include Biking, Go Kart, Bouncy Castle, Football, Craft, Table Tennis and Pool.  There are daily Bible stories, quizzes and games run by familiar faces, who are regular visitors to schools in Shetland. Our outings include the swimming pool, the nearby beach and other attractions.  Children can also buy treats, toys, books and more at the daily tuckshop and bookshop.
